Robinhood Chain provides the clearest example.
Robinhood’s first reality check
Robinhood built its reputation by removing procedural friction from retail investing. The company now has 27.6 million funded customers, an audience larger than the active user base of almost every crypto-native financial application. Its strategic advantage comes from distribution, consumer familiarity and an interface that can introduce onchain products without asking users to acquire the habits of experienced DeFi traders.
Robinhood Chain extends this approach into blockchain infrastructure. The Ethereum Layer 2, built with Arbitrum technology, was designed primarily for tokenized stocks, exchange-traded funds and other real-world assets. Its public launch carried a familiar institutional proposition. Traditional assets would become programmable, globally accessible and available beyond the operating hours of conventional markets. Robinhood’s customers would gain access to a broader financial system through an application they already understood.
Then users arrived.
On July 12, Robinhood Chain generated approximately $878 million in decentralized exchange volume within 24 hours. It briefly exceeded both Base and Ethereum and rose to second place among chains ranked by daily DEX activity. That is an extraordinary initial result for a recently opened network. The composition of the volume deserves greater attention than the ranking.
Memecoins dominated the activity.
CASHCAT, a token named after Robinhood’s former company mascot, appreciated by more than 2,100 percent during its first week and briefly reached a market capitalization of $156 million. At the same time, the entire active market capitalization of tokenized real-world assets on Robinhood Chain stood at approximately $12.66 million. A cat-themed token therefore became worth around twelve times the network’s complete RWA market.
The figures grew more revealing beneath the headline volume. Around $734 million had been bridged onto Robinhood Chain, while only $211 million was deployed in lending, yield products and other applications counted as active total value locked. Much of the transferred capital remained idle in wallets. Perpetual futures volume reached only $5.9 million on July 13, compared with $8.9 billion on Hyperliquid during the same day.
Robinhood has already demonstrated that it can attract attention, capital and speculative activity. Evidence for sustained financial use remains preliminary. This distinction will form the main subject of Part Two.
The early result contains a broader lesson about mainstream adoption. A company can alter the route through which users reach onchain markets much faster than it can alter their preferences once they arrive. Easier access expands the available audience. It also exposes the existing hierarchy of demand with unusual clarity. During Robinhood Chain’s opening phase, immediate speculation attracted more capital than tokenized ownership of productive assets.
This outcome does not invalidate Robinhood’s strategy. Base also began with a serious institutional proposition and acquired much of its early scale through socially driven assets. Speculative activity can generate fees, fund infrastructure and produce the liquidity from which more durable applications later develop. The relevant questions concern persistence, conversion and value capture. Robinhood Chain must retain users after the initial excitement, move idle capital into economically useful applications and establish demand for the tokenized assets that justified its creation.
For investors, another question has emerged. Uniswap governance is considering the activation of protocol fees on v4 and an extension involving Robinhood Chain. Revenue produced by this activity could contribute to additional UNI burns. Robinhood’s success may therefore acquire significance for a token outside Robinhood’s own corporate structure. A network launched to distribute tokenized traditional assets could initially create its clearest investable effect through memecoin trading fees captured by Uniswap.

Polymarket encounters the physical world
France ordered internet service providers to block Polymarket on July 16. The national gambling authority described the platform as an illegal betting service and cited significant potential losses, questionable wagers and possible manipulation. Spain had already imposed temporary restrictions on Polymarket and Kalshi in May, while regulators in several jurisdictions are examining the legal status of prediction markets.
The French action follows an especially consequential incident. Météo-France reported suspected interference with temperature sensors at Paris Charles de Gaulle Airport after unusual readings coincided with highly profitable wagers on Polymarket weather contracts. Newly created wallets reportedly bought positions at extremely low implied probabilities before the relevant temperature readings moved sharply.
Prediction markets are commonly defended as mechanisms for aggregating dispersed information. The French case introduces a different analytical problem. A market can create sufficient financial incentive to influence the event from which settlement data is obtained. The reliability of such a market then depends partly on the cost of manipulating its external reference point.
This issue will become more important as prediction markets grow. Polymarket’s annualized revenue has reportedly exceeded $1 billion. At that scale, obscure weather stations, administrative announcements, sporting decisions and other settlement sources can acquire direct financial significance. Market security consequently extends beyond smart contracts, custody and oracle design. It includes the integrity of events and institutions located outside the blockchain.
Bitcoin’s divided positioning
Bitcoin briefly fell below $63,000 on Friday as weakness in semiconductor stocks spread into crypto. More significant than the daily decline was the Coinbase Bitcoin Premium Index, which remained negative for a record 60 consecutive days. A negative premium indicates that Bitcoin trades more cheaply on Coinbase than on major offshore venues and generally suggests weak demand from American investors.
The options market presented a more optimistic position. Traders purchased 20,000 Bitcoin calls with a $70,000 strike for July 31 while selling 20,000 calls at $72,000. The combined contracts represented approximately $2.5 billion in notional value. The structure seeks to profit from a moderate advance towards $72,000 around the Federal Reserve meeting on July 29.
These signals describe different forms of conviction. Spot demand remains subdued, while sophisticated traders are paying for bounded exposure to a specific catalyst. The options position expresses a carefully limited expectation about timing and magnitude. It provides little evidence of unrestricted confidence in a new Bitcoin trend.
Zcash returns with an ambitious technical claim
Zcash developers released Zakura, an independently maintained full node intended to prepare the network for much greater private transaction capacity. The project has presented 50,000 transactions per second as its eventual performance floor, while Zcash currently processes roughly one private transaction per second. The published number remains a target dependent on further research, including recursive proofs and private information retrieval.
The announcement arrives before the Ironwood upgrade scheduled for July 28 and during renewed market interest in privacy infrastructure. It also creates an unusually useful subject for scrutiny. Node performance, theoretical protocol capacity and actual payment demand are separate measurements, although promotional coverage frequently compresses them into a single claim.

The custody argument returns
ZachXBT also generated substantial discussion by describing hardware wallets as unsuitable for important transactions and recommending a dedicated iPhone for storage and signing. Trezor executive Danny Sanders acknowledged the operational problems caused by firmware updates and cumbersome interfaces, while rejecting the general conclusion.
The disagreement matters because both positions concern different security environments. A single retail holder, an active investigator, a treasury and a person signing urgent high-value transactions face distinct combinations of physical, software and operational risk. Hardware wallets can reduce exposure to compromised general-purpose devices while introducing their own supply-chain, firmware, backup and usability risks.
